IMPROVED INDOOR AIR QUALITY WITH THE RIGHT FILTERING SOLUTION

Selecting an air filtering solution is a task that involves many stages, which are, above all, affected by the purpose of the target facility, the outdoor air quality, and the indoor air quality target.

Chemical air purification

Gaseous impurities need to be eliminated in particularly sensitive production processes, in industrial electrical and electronics facilities, and in many museum and archive facilities. If such proCapturing gaseous impuritiescesses are run in an urban or industrial environment, chemical filtering is required for eliminating airborne gaseous impurities, such as chlorine, sulphur oxides, nitrogen oxides, and hydrogen sulphide. In our design service, a qualified expert assesses the target and its special requirements. On the basis of the assessment, a plan is drafted for the filtering system to be used. This plan specifies the chemical filtration material, the primary and secondary filtering, and any other filter components that may be needed.
